尝试vscode编辑arduino

本文介绍了如何在VSCode中配置和调试Arduino项目,包括解决编译时汉字乱码问题、设置browse.path以找到包含文件、安装Arduino插件后的高亮显示与自动补全配置,以及选择正确串口避免上传错误。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

准备:

1、下载vscode

Visual Studio Code - Code Editing. Redefinedhttps://code.visualstudio.com/2、下载Arduino IDE 

Arduino IDE 1.8.16

Software | Arduinohttps://www.arduino.cc/en/software

 安装 vscode,安装arduino IDE (过程略)

点击Install,完成,如果想换成中文,扩展里搜索chinese安装重启即可中文。

这个配置不好无法运行哦

  settings.json配置及调试配置

 开发板选择及配置

 IDE设置

 如果调试8266就按如下安开发板包

 如果没有错误,upload即可

其他:

1 编译时输出内容乱码
找到vscode的arduino拓展的安装目录,找到util.js这个文件,以我电脑上的为例,(注意不同电脑下,路径不同,一般是在用户文件夹下
C:\Users\Administrator\.vscode\extensions\vsciot-vscode.vscode-arduino-0.3.2\out\src\common\util.js
找到文件中的大概205-215行如下代码注释掉。重启VScode即可

注意如果升级了此插件,同理方法修改,否则依然乱码。注意版本号对应的路径。 

还有一个方案

编译时输出提示部分汉字显示为乱码的问题解决

语言->更改系统区域设置,勾选“Beta版:使用UTF-8”。

在这里插入图片描述

2. vscode安装好arduino插件后没有高亮显示和自动补全问题解决

首选项->设置,搜索arduino,打开“setting json”添加两句代码:重启vscode后高亮显示且自动补全。

    "C_Cpp.intelliSenseEngineFallback": "Disabled",
    "C_Cpp.intelliSenseEngine": "Tag Parser",

在这里插入图片描述

另外一种方法:没有找到函数或无法识别宏定义

3 出现下边的错误

[Error] Exit with code=3   解决:右下角选择串口

4、VS code 配置Arduino错误 browse.path 中未找到包含文件,解决方法_青烨慕容-CSDN博客

VS code 配置Arduino错误 browse.path 中未找到包含文件,解决方法

 

评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值